Q. A package of mass 5 kg sits at the equator of an airless asteroid of mass 7.0 1020 kg and radius 4.5 105 m. We want to launch the package in such a way that it will never come back, and when it is very far from the asteroid it will be traveling with speed 202 m/s. We have a large and powerful spring whose stiffness is 1.3 105 N/m. How much must we compress the spring?
